NEARBY DRIFFIELD
Driffield remains a market town, notwithstanding the closure of the livestock market in 2001. The central shopping area includes a weekly stalled market, with shops providing a wide range of goods and services for everyday needs supplemented by retailers such as B&M, Iceland, Boyes, Peacocks, Yorkshire Trading, Tesco and Lidl. Many local shops provide a personal service, in addition to a wide range of goods. Other amenities include a modern Sports Centre with swimming pool, cricket, tennis, bowls, football and rugby teams, dancing, gyms etc. together with many clubs and associations. Road and rail links to the neighbouring coastal market towns, including Beverley, Hull and beyond.
